Why Optimise Search Engine Rankings
When you optimise the rankings of a website for the search engines, you improve its visibility. You make it more visible to clients, customers, or clients that are searching for your products, services, or ideas on the internet. This increases the chances of having more people visit your website, contact you, or order your products.
Search engine optimization is a process with different aspects. For instance, keyword research and placement in the content of your website will give your site pagers better visibility. That means they will rank higher in the search result pages. As such, they will most likely capture the attention of prospective clients or customers. In turn, your site will receive more visitors.
What Is SEO and How It Works
Search engine optimization is a long process whose goal is to make web pages and content friendly to search engines and humans. Search engines like Google aim to give users the best experience possible. This means providing the most relevant search results. When you optimise search engine rankings for your website, it becomes more relevant to users. This makes the indexing software of the search engine or crawlers to easily find, scan, and eventually index your website.
Many ranking factors can be described as proxies for different aspects of the overall user experience. For instance, keyword research and content quality are some of the most important content optimization factors. They make a website easier for search engines to crawl, scan, and index. The architecture of a website is also an important factor.
Search engines use algorithms that list the most authoritative, relevant pages based on the search queries of the users. Quality and properly structured content, as well as, good site architecture are very important for anybody that wants to optimise search engine rankings.
Search Engine Optimization Techniques
Different techniques can be used to optimise search engine rankings. They include the following:
- Publishing Relevant Content- To beat your competitors in terms of content quality is one of the most effective search engine optimization techniques. Focus on producing and publishing thorough and accurate content that provides value to the readers. Make sure that every page of your website has more appealing and relevant content.
- Fill Gaps in Your Content- It’s impossible to cover every topic in your niche. However, some questions should not be left unanswered. Research your target audience extensively to know the questions they are more likely to ask. Create and publish content that answers most questions that your target audiences are likely to ask.
- Focus on Unlinked Mentions- Once you start optimizing your website, it will eventually gain traction and improved visibility. It might eventually be referenced by other industry professionals, companies, and even clients. This will give you unlinked mentions which are great, untapped back-linking opportunities. Use these mentions by requesting link placement to enhance the SEO profile of your website.
- Improve Internal Linking- Internal linking can also help you optimise search engine rankings. For instance, you can link to a little-known or new page from a popular page. This will show that the page is more valuable and search engines will most likely start crawling and indexing it faster.
- Optimise search engine rankings for voice search- More and more people are investing in smart speakers. Text search and voice search are different. Therefore, optimise your website for voice search to provide users a better experience. Most voice searches are locally based and longer. Have this in mind when optimising your website for search engine ranking.
The Best SEO Tools
As hinted, search engines focus on giving users the best experience. You too should aim to give everybody that visits your website the best experience possible. This involves providing valuable content that they search for. Essentially, answer the search questions of your visitors. But, you need SEO tools to know what your target audiences are searching for and how to provide it.
Some tools for SEO are free while others come with a fee. Common SEO tools that most SEO experts use include:
- Google Analytics
- Google search console
- Ubersuggest
- MozBar
- SEOWorkers Analysis Tool
- WooRank
These are some of the tools that you should have it you wish to optimise SEO rankings of any website. And, you should be ready to part with some money to get some of these tools.
